Output 3abba068f30b26ea67bc83a42f5ba64e9fe2aa9f8fe0ffad1bd05eb44bfd6897:0

value
256277
script pubkey
OP_0 OP_PUSHBYTES_20 73aabc219e463fc27c95155c69f77cc9a41ff7fc
address
bc1qww4tcgv7gcluyly4z4wxnamuexjplaluah50sw
transaction
3abba068f30b26ea67bc83a42f5ba64e9fe2aa9f8fe0ffad1bd05eb44bfd6897
spent
true